Sediment is often deposited as the tide rises and falls. As the incoming and outgoing water crosses the beach or banks, sediments are deposited.
Sedimentation refers to the process of particles settling out of a fluid, often leading to the formation of sedimentary layers. Deposition is a broader term that includes the accumulation of any material, not just sediments, onto a surface due to various processes such as sedimentation, erosion, or chemical reactions. So while sedimentation can lead to deposition of sediments, deposition itself can involve various materials and mechanisms beyond sedimentation.

The process by which material is dropped or settles is called deposition. The deposition of rock fragments leads to the formation of sedimentary rocks through the process of lithification.
